摘要
The material and failure behaviour of composites by static load conditions is complex. The material properties are dependent of local damages. Polished micrograph sections demonstrate an early damage initiation, without drop-offs in the load displacement curve. Additionally, for load introduction sections the behaviour between associated plies is characteristic. A new test setup is developed to analyse these interlaminar material properties. Single and combined interlaminar material load conditions are experimentally analysed by this test device within a cross ply laminate. The determination of interlaminar material properties provides the definition of a new damage model. Based on an established damage hypothesis the damage phenomena within the elementary ply as well as adjacent plies are included in one model approach. The behaviour of relative thick laminates is analysable with three dimensional finite elements. Therefore no discretisation is required for the interface between adjacent plies, which reduced the computational effort.
